Sold for:
$474

Carved and Painted Ruddy Turnstone Bird Figure in Winter Plumage, James Lapham, Dennisport, Massachusetts, 1909-1987, the figure mounted on a carved "stone" base, identified and signed by the maker and also marked "NB," ht. 3 1/2 in. Very good condition.


Skinner

Auctioneer:
Skinner

Date:
2008-11-01
